The National Monuments Service's description

According to Zajac et al. (1995, 108), a windmill is depicted on the 17th-century Pacata Hibernia map to the E of South Abbey (CO067-028001-), adjacent to the waterfront and S of the medieval town of Youghal (CO067-029001-). Various locations are suggested for this windmill. Zajac et al. (ibid.) state that Burke's 17th-century painting of Youghal places the windmill to the N of South Abbey, in the general area of the hill currently referred to as Windmill Lane (Harbison 1973, 67). According to Brady (1863, 412), the windmill was located by the seaside. Brady (ibid.) describes the windmill as having 'gridded sails and a revolving cap which was guided by an arm with a wheel on the end of it which was rolled along the ground.' The precise location of this windmill is not known. (Zajac et al. 1995, 108)
